一直游到海水变蓝539 2024-03-13 16:51 采纳率: 0%
浏览 6

在使用pycharm实现django项目出现的问题

img


在homeapp目录下的views中的代码出现未使用的情况,导致后续无法实现对首页的路由配置

  • 写回答

4条回答 默认 最新

  • 关注

    一直游到海水变蓝539 下午好🌅🌅🌅
    本答案参考ChatGPT-3.5

    根据你提供的信息,问题的根本原因是Python代码不符合PEP 8编码风格规范,特别是对于未使用的import语句和缺少空行问题。下面是解决方案:

    1. 未使用的import语句:"from django.shortcuts import render",这是一个未被使用的import语句。解决方法是删除或注释掉该行代码。

    2. 缺少空行问题:PEP 8规定在函数定义之间应有两个空行。在views.py文件的函数之间添加两个空行,以符合PEP 8的要求。

    3. 缺少函数参数:在你提供的代码中,函数home没有定义任何参数。在Django中,视图函数需要至少一个参数,通常命名为request。解决方法是在函数home的括号中加入request参数。

    修改后的代码如下所示:

    from django.shortcuts import HttpResponse
    
    def home(request):
        html = '<html><body>首页</body></html>'
        return HttpResponse(html)
    

    请按照上述修改方案进行代码修改,然后重新执行项目,以实现对首页的路由配置。

    评论

报告相同问题?

问题事件

  • 创建了问题 3月13日

悬赏问题

  • ¥15 35114 SVAC视频验签的问题
  • ¥15 impedancepy
  • ¥15 在虚拟机环境下完成以下,要求截图!
  • ¥15 求往届大挑得奖作品(ppt…)
  • ¥15 如何在vue.config.js中读取到public文件夹下window.APP_CONFIG.API_BASE_URL的值
  • ¥50 浦育平台scratch图形化编程
  • ¥20 求这个的原理图 只要原理图
  • ¥15 vue2项目中,如何配置环境,可以在打完包之后修改请求的服务器地址
  • ¥20 微信的店铺小程序如何修改背景图
  • ¥15 UE5.1局部变量对蓝图不可见